Public benefits

The direct benefits which flow from the purposes of the Playgroup are; the enhancement of the educational and social development of pre-pre-school children; the opportunity for parents to become more involved in their children’s play based learning ; the health and well- being of our children is promoted through our links with external agencies and

the provision of healthy foods each day; ; they provide children with the key early years skills to allow them to transfer into nursery school thereby giving them an good start to school. The benefits are evidenced through regular feedback from parents throughout the year, an end of year assessment of progress and annual social services inspection. There is no harm arising from any of these purposes. The charities beneficiaries are 2-3-year-old children from the local area. By carrying out our purposes, the children are well equipped and prepared to transition to their pre-school year. The purposes also benefit the parents of the children who attend. There is no private benefit flowing from the purposes.

What your organisation does

Black Mountain playgroup is a low cost pre pre school. We will provide 16 places in a safe and stimulating educational environment for 16 children. We will employ highly qualified and experienced staff .We will provide a high quality early years experience which will ensure that the children build the skills and resources needed to overcome

barriers to learning. The children will expand their social skills and experiences to develop resilience, build friendships and experience positive interactions. They will have access to healthy lifestyle options. We will build local and cross community links , hosting parent workshops and we will provide the opportunity for parents to return to work while their child is being cared for in our setting. We will follow a policy of inclusion which will offer the opportunity for children with Special Educational Needs to have access to pre pre school provision in line with their peers .

Charitable purposes

The Playgroup is established to promote played based learning environments for all children in their pre-pre statutory school year, (hereinafter referred to as the beneficiaries) of the Highfield Ward and it’s surrounding environs in County Antrim ( hereinafter referred to as ‘ the area of benefit), without distinction of age , gender, marital status, disability, sexual orientation, nationality, ethnic identity, political r religious opinion, by associating the the statutory authorities, community and voluntary organisations and the inhabitants in a common effort to advance education and in particular:- A) To advance the education of the beneficiaries through the provision of safe and satisfying group play, with the right of the parent/carers to take responsibility for and to become involved in the activities of the group B) To promote the preservation of the health of the beneficiaries C) To support the values and principals of Early Years education
